Crests
When upgrading gear in WoW players have a couple of options. Flightstones are a currency that is available to all players for upgrading. Crests are more special, and are used during specific item level upgrades. Crests are an integral component of the Dragonflight Gear Progression System, which was introduced in version 10.1. They come in four ranks.
The first thing to remember is that crests are only available for equipment of a certain rank. Each rank comes with distinct upgrade paths. The simplest and easiest upgrade costs 15 crests. The most complicated upgrade could require as much as 20 crests, contingent on the type of gear that is being upgraded.
Players can obtain crests by finishing content at the appropriate level, which involves walking around and engaging in outdoor activities to get lower-tier gear, raids or dungeons with all difficulty for items of higher tier or Mythic+ heroic raid bosses or dungeons to obtain endgame gear. The crests can then be exchanged with an item upgrader such as Cuzolth or Vaskarn in Valdrakken to upgrade the item in the proper steps and routes.
